Subject: DR drill — CSV Import Wizard

Welcome aboard. Thursday we run the disaster-recovery drill for the Granary import wizard. Your task: restore the parser service from cold backup and replay the sample CSV batch. Expect the staging restore to prompt for vault access once the snapshot mounts. When prompted, supply the recovery passphrase below.

strongbox words: olimir-ulaox-jorius

**Thumbnail queue: triage.** The Mosswick thumbnail generation queue processes uploaded media via sandboxed render workers. If queue depth exceeds the alert threshold, first check for poison messages—malformed files are quarantined automatically, but oversized payloads can stall a worker. Workers run with no outbound network access and read-only source buckets, so a stalled worker is a capacity issue, not an exfiltration vector. Quarantine review procedures and the isolation design are documented on the page below.

operations page: https://jira.lumicsys.internal/projects/browse/pages/397c5464

Subject: Memtrace cut-over complete

Team,

Cut-over to Memtrace v2 for GPU memory profiling finished last night. Old v1 agents are disabled; any tickets referencing v1 dashboards should be closed as resolved-by-migration. Sampling overhead is now under 2% and allocation traces include kernel names. Known gap: profiles older than 30 days were not migrated. Point customers at the v2 docs for setup questions. For reference when troubleshooting, the agent now runs with the following configuration.

settings of bagaf-bawip:
[aldax]
port = 5000
region = south-4
host = aldax.brasklabs.corp
team = brivan
timeout_ms = 2000
retries = 2

# Env Vars: GarageFeed

GarageFeed publishes occupancy counts from the Ostermill parking structures every 30 seconds. Core variables: `FEED_INTERVAL_SEC`, `GARAGE_IDS`, `PUBLISH_TOPIC`, `STALE_THRESHOLD_SEC`. Copy `.env.sample` to `.env`. Defaults work for local runs against the simulator. Staging and production require the sensor-gateway credential; without it the collector starts but logs auth failures on every poll. Do not commit `.env`. Set the credential on the next line of your `.env` file.

vault entry, fadup-tagag: RELAY_SECRET8=2fd92179